The following documentation was deprecated. Current version is available at developers.xsolla.com

Xsolla ネットワーク

Xsolla Networkは、一カ所から数多くのアフィリエイトネットワークや数百万人のインフルエンサー、数百個ののゲームメディアポータルを通じてゲームブランドを構築し、新規ユーザーを獲得し、ゲームを配布するグローバルソリューションです。ゲーム開発者は、わずか数分で収益分配やCPAベースのキャンペーンを簡単に設定して開始することができます。Xsollaはすべてのアフィリエイトと統合されているため、すべての統合を一から行う必要はありません。ゲーム開発者は、それぞれの契約書に同意せずに、インフルエンサーやゲームプラットフォームにオファーやメッセージを配信し、Xsollaパブリッシャーアカウントから支払いを行うことができます。時間、コスト、R&Dリソースを節約できます。

  • 事前料金なしでユーザー獲得
  • 広告のレベルは、支払う割合に応じて、独自の裁量で設定。
  • Xsolla Networkは、Life is Feudalの成功事例ですでに実証済み。
  • インフルエンサー400万人が大人気で影響力の強いプラットフォームを利用中
  • アフィリエイトネットワーク最大100件以上
  • 全ゲームメディアへのニュース配信
  • パフォーマンスの追跡と分析により、追跡可能なリンク、プロモーションコード、製品アクティベーションキーを使用して、ユーザー獲得キャンペーンを分析できる。
  • すでにXsolla Loginに統合されている場合は、基本的な統合機能を使用せずに実行できる。

Xsolla NetworkはXsolla製品エコシステムの一部であり、Pay Station、Mobile Pay Station、PayPlayのいずれかと一緒に使用できます。 開始する前に請求とお支払いのソリューションを実装してください。

対話の流れ

Xsolla Network

1) ユーザーが広告バナーをクリックし、ゲームに関する情報を含むXsolla Proxyページに移動する。 XsollaはユニークなイベントID(クリックIDなど)を含むurlからすべてのutmパラメーターを収集し、以降の通信のためにユニバーサルトラッキング IDパラメーターを生成する。

2) トラッキングIDがユーザーのCookieに保存されると、ユーザーがゲームのランディングページに移動する。

3) ユーザーがゲーム内で登録プロセスを開始。ユーザーのトラッキングIDをゲームデータベースに保存する。

4) ユーザー登録に関する情報をXsollaにAPI経由で送信する。

5) トークンを取得するためのパラメータにユーザーの追跡IDを送信する。支払いが完了すると、この情報がデータベースに保存する。

6) 最初のステップで保持された情報は、ユニークユーザーアクションで返される。

トークンリクエストの変更

トークンを取得するためにJSONのトラッキングIDに関する情報を追加で送信する。トラッキングIDは"user"オブジェクトの一部です。

サンプルリクエスト

 curl -v https://api.xsolla.com/merchant/merchants/{merchant_id}/token \
     -X POST \
     -u your_merchant_id:merchant_api_key \
     -H 'Content-Type:application/json' \
     -H 'Accept: application/json' \
     -d '
 {
 "user":{
 "id":{
 "value":"1234567"
 },
             "tracking_id":{
 "value": "trackingID"
 }
 },
 "settings":{
 "project_id": 14004
 }
 }'

トークン用JSONに既に含まれているすべてのパラメータは、同じままにしておく必要があります。

新しいAPIリクエスト

トラッキングIDを持つユーザーが登録プロセスを完了すると、API経由でリクエストを送信する。

サンプルリクエスト

curl -v 'https://api.xsolla.com/merchant/merchants/{merchant_id}/xsolla_network/
user_register/{tracking_id}' \
-X PUT \
-u merchant_id:merchant_api_key
Parameter Type 説明文
merchant_id int ID マーチャント。
tracking_id string トラッキングID。

サンプルレスポンス

HTTP/1.1 204 No Content